When Lehigh lines up against Columbia on October 6th, they will be facing their third first-year head coach in the third consecuttive week.
Had you asked Columbia fans back in December whom they wanted that coach to be, the overwhelming fan favorite - according to the folks at Roar Lions, the Columbia fan community - was Holy Cross' Tom Gilmore, a face that Lehigh fans know very, very well.
Columbia athletic director Diane Murphy, however, had other ideas, ultimately deciding on Pete Mangurian, a former head coach at Cornell as well as an assistant coach with Bill Belichick and Raheem Morris.
It will be interesting to see what Mangurian does when he takes his Lions, who finished 1-9 last year, to Lehigh.
